Nate Carlson commented on HADOOP-2410:
--------------------------------------

One change I've had to made is to add the memory option for the processes the 
cluster launches in the hadoop-site.xml that gets generated.. this would 
probably be a good thing to make configurable for the end user.

I also have manually installed nph-proxy on the master node, with http 
authentication -- makes it much easier to get around the slave nodes.

> Make EC2 cluster nodes more independent of each other

> The cluster start up scripts currently wait for each node to start up before 
> appointing a master (to run the namenode and jobtracker on), and copying 
> private keys to all the nodes, and writing the private IP address of the 
> master to the hadoop-site.xml file (which is then copied to the slaves via 
> rsync). Only once this is all done is hadoop started on the cluster (from the 
> master). This can fail if any of the nodes fails to come up, which can happen 
> as EC2 doesn't guarantee that you get a cluster of the size you ask for (I've 
> seen this happen).
> The process would be more robust if each node was told the address of the 
> master as user metadata and then started its own daemons. This is complicated 
> by the fact that the public DNS alias of the master resolves to a public IP 
> address so cannot be used by EC2 nodes (see 
> http://docs.amazonwebservices.com/AWSEC2/2007-08-29/DeveloperGuide/instance-addressing.html).
>  Instead we need to use a trick 
> (http://developer.amazonwebservices.com/connect/message.jspa?messageID=71126#71126)
>  to find the private IP, and what's more we need to attempt to resolve the 
> private IP in a loop until it is available since the DNS will only be set up 
> after the master has started.
> This change will also mean the private key doesn't need to be copied to each 
> node, which can be slow and has dubious security. Configuration can be 
> handled using the mechanism described in HADOOP-2409.
